What should I consider when choosing an air fryer for a small kitchen in Ireland?
When picking an air fryer for a small kitchen, you want to balance capacity, footprint, and power consumption. Air fryers like the Tower T17021 with a 4.3-litre capacity and 1500 watts are ideal since they’re compact yet family-sized enough for everyday meals.
Also, look for manual or programmable controls to keep things simple. Stainless steel models like the SensioHome 12L offer multifunctionality with rotisserie and dehydrator options, but they’re bigger and use more power, so consider your kitchen space and typical cooking needs.
Don’t forget to check if the unit has features such as auto shutoff for safety and easy-clean baskets to save you time.
How easy is it to use and maintain these air fryers, especially for someone new to air frying?
You’ll be glad to know that models like the Tower T17021 are straightforward to use, with simple dials for temperature and timer settings. No need to preheat like a traditional oven, so your cooking times are shorter and hassle-free. Cleaning is also a breeze since the basket removes easily for washing, and using silicone liners can keep the interior cleaner for longer.
For beginners, it’s helpful to explore recipes that come with the manual or check online for air fryer-specific cooking times. With a bit of trial and error, you’ll quickly get comfortable and enjoy delicious, crispy meals with minimal effort.
